[Laser coagulation of the iris surface with neovascularization in glaucoma]

Abstract:
Photocoagulation of the iris surface in the course of rubeosis iridis was performed in 11 patients (12 eyes) with secondary absolute glaucoma. The intraocular pressure was lowered down to 30-35 mm Hg in 8 eyes, in the remaining 4 eyes it oscillated between 45 and 50 mm Hg. The pain receded in all the cases. One considers the possibility that in the disappearance of pain--besides the lowering of the IOP--a substantial factor was the lesion of the innervation of the iris.
